Beware of where you buy land in Corfu.  Today's 'perfect spot' may be tomorrow's perfect hot Estate, your views gone, hemmed in by similar unimaginitive boxes, difficulty in reselling at a price  you are happy with, outstripped in price by the new series of ''villas' being built.  Your charming country lane  may be choked with too much traffic trying to gain access to your tree-levelled  community. There is too much development in certain areas here without any  thought for  the flora, any thought for the  impact on the countryside. New laws are threatened to curb the carnage which so easily may ensue, but money is talking louder than any considered thinking of where Corfu is headed. At present!
